Transaction 65fa359195e72e8e40940e980aa4bb4cf41ba19a487d34c143bec47c7eaa03e7

2 Input
2 Outputs
  • 65fa359195e72e8e40940e980aa4bb4cf41ba19a487d34c143bec47c7eaa03e7:0
  • value  13088385
    address  177jNoxxhXpnMHnRoWZus9p4vLz48jeaDi
  • 65fa359195e72e8e40940e980aa4bb4cf41ba19a487d34c143bec47c7eaa03e7:1
  • value  25000000
    address  17hYdCmjWAxad9MAKMFZUpfgGeZNVWfJuD